Use this guide to replace the entire display assembly on your MacBook Pro, in order to fix a cracked or faulty screen. This assembly also includes the integrated ribbon cables that are known to fail as part of the “FlexGate” defect, so replacing it will also resolve the “stage lights” effect and other issues resulting from ribbon cable damage.
For your safety, discharge your MacBook Pro's battery below 25% before you begin. A charged lithium-ion battery can create a dangerous and uncontrollable fire if accidentally punctured.

Close the display and flip the entire laptop upside-down.
-
Use a P5 Pentalobe driver to remove six screws securing the lower case, of the following lengths:
-
Four 4.7 mm screws
-
Two 6.6 mm screws
-
-
-
Remove the lower case.
-
Set it in place and align the sliding clips near the display hinge. Press down and slide the cover toward the hinge. It should stop sliding as the clips engage.
-
When the sliding clips are fully engaged and the lower case looks correctly aligned, press down firmly on the lower case to engage the four hidden clips. You should feel and hear them click into place.

Peel up and remove the large rectangular battery board cover, on the edge of the logic board nearest the battery.
-
If the cover doesn't peel up easily, apply mild heat with an iOpener, hair dryer, or heat gun to soften the adhesive underneath, and try again.

Use a T3 Torx driver to remove the two 3.5 mm screws securing the cover on the display board flex cable.
-
Remove the display board flex cable cover.

Disconnect all three antenna cables by prying each one straight up from its socket.
-
Slide your tweezers or the flat end of your spudger underneath each cable until it's near the socket, and then gently twist or pry up to disconnect it.
